Ericsson (ERIC) {财务固定描述} Ericsson (ERIC) reported first-quarter 2026 earnings per share of $1.39, significantly exceeding the consensus estimate of $1.1551 by a 20.34% surprise. Revenue figures were not disclosed in the available data. The stock rose 2.51% following the announcement, reflecting positive investor sentiment toward the better-than-anticipated bottom-line performance.
